We are seeking an AWS Cloud Engineer for our Government client based in London. This role will be a 12 month contract, paying between £550 - £662/Day Inside IR35. This role is inside IR35 - Due to the service of the role it will now be based on an Umbrella solution.
- AWS certs or experience
- General DevOps/CICD hands on experience
- Terraform, bash and python scripting
- Solid understanding of Git usage and workflows
- Strong EC2/ALB/ASG
- EKS
- CloudWatch/Grafana
- Gitlab CI admin (self-hosted ideally)
- Artifactory admin (self-hosted ideally)
- Building/Managing Landing Zones experience (essential)
- Proxy Squid (essential)
- ForitProxi (nice to have)
- VPC networking (essentials) - routing, subnets, IGW, NACLs, SGs
- Account Factory experience (nice to have)
